    It's possible to make it fit, but just barely.... I can put a 6 cell W5 battery on an S5 and do just that...

    No one in north america has 6 cell S5/M5 batteries...... Asus never imported. With that said, the W5 6 cells physically work, but they don't have the pin striping you'll have on the S5 battery..... and if you go white, the W5 battery is all white, where as the S5 is silver with those pin stripes.
